Europa 14 Quick-Look Orbit Facts
Encounter Trajectory
Quick-Look Facts
Europa Encounter
- March 29, 1998 -- 13:23 UTC
- Altitude: 1649 km
- 444 times closer than Voyager 1
- 124 times closer than Voyager 2
- Speed: 6.5 km/second
- Latitude: 12 deg S
- Longitude: 228 deg W
Perijove
- March 29, 1998 -- 08:00 UTC
- Jupiter Range: 8.8 Jupiter Radii
- Earth Range: 5.9 AU
- One Way Light Time: 49 minutes

Science Highlights
Europa
- Features: Mannann'an crater, Tyre macula
- Terrains: dark spots, triple-bands, bright plains
- Day and Night Thermal Maps
- Surface Composition Maps
- Search for Tenuous Atmosphere
- Satellite/Mangnetosphere interaction
- Gravity field measurement
Jupiter
- North pole aurora
- Longitudinal spectral scans
Other Targets
- Io: full disk, n. and s. pole, eclipse, torus
- Ganymede: global coverage
- Callisto: surface composition map
- Inner magnetosphere survey
